Instant Glucose
A quick-dissolving sugar supplement used to raise blood sugar levels rapidly, often used in treating hypoglycemia.
National Safety Council
An organization in the United States that focuses on promoting safety in the home, workplace, and on the road through leadership, research, education, and advocacy.
American Heart Association
A nonprofit organization in the United States that fosters appropriate cardiac care in an effort to reduce disability and deaths caused by cardiovascular disease and stroke.
